Java Web Developer

HTC Global Services Inc

Salt Lake City, UT

JOB DETAILS
JOB TYPE
Full-time, Employee
SKILLS
Agile Programming Methodologies, AngularJS, Application Programming Interface (API), Business Analysis, CSS (Cascading Style Sheet), Criminal Justice, Debugging Skills, DevOps, Emerging Technology, Government, HTML (HyperText Markup Language), Identify Issues, Internet Application, Internet Technology, Java, JavaScript, Law Enforcement, Public Safety, REST (Representational State Transfer), Relational Databases (RDBMS), Software Administration, Software Development, Software Testing, Systems Maintenance, Team Player, Testing, Time Management, User Interface/Experience (UI/UX), Web Programming
LOCATION
Salt Lake City, UT
POSTED
3 days ago

Senior Java Full Stack Web Developer

Work Arrangement: Hybrid – 70% onsite / 30% remote in the Salt Lake Valley area

Position Overview

Senior Java Full Stack Web Developer to join a software development team working onsite in Salt Lake Valley area several days a week and responsible for building and maintaining mission-critical applications for state agencies. This position will play a key role in application development, modernization, enhancement, and ongoing support of complex web-based systems. This role is best suited for a developer who is strong across both server-side and front-end development and who can contribute in an Agile environment from day one.

Experience developing web applications that support criminal justice, courts, public safety, law enforcement, corrections, parole boards, or similar government environments is highly valued. Candidates with this background will be considered especially strong fits because of the complexity, compliance, and mission-critical nature of the systems involved.

What You’ll Do

  • Design, develop, enhance, and maintain web applications using Java and modern web technologies

  • Build and support back-end services, APIs, and integrations

  • Develop front-end components and user interfaces using Angular, HTML, CSS, and JavaScript/TypeScript

  • Collaborate with business analysts, testers, database teams, DevOps, and other developers

  • Participate in Agile ceremonies including planning, estimation, and team collaboration

  • Review technical requirements and translate them into quality code and working solutions

  • Support application testing, debugging, defect resolution, and ongoing maintenance

  • Contribute to secure, scalable, and maintainable application architecture and development standards

  • Help modernize legacy applications and support enhancements to existing systems

Required Qualifications

  • Strong hands-on experience in full stack web application development

  • Experience with Java 11 and/or 21

  • Experience with Spring and Spring Boot

  • Experience with Angular

  • Experience with HTML, CSS, SASS, JavaScript, and/or TypeScript

  • Experience developing and consuming REST APIs

  • Experience working with relational databases and data-driven applications

  • Experience in Agile software development environments

  • Ability to troubleshoot issues, deliver clean code, and meet deadlines in a collaborative team setting

Preferred Qualifications

  • Experience with JPA, Spring JDBC, and distributed application architecture

  • Experience modernizing or maintaining legacy applications

  • Experience with older technologies such as Java 8, Struts, Hibernate, jQuery, Subversion, or Ant

  • Experience with Postgres, Informix, SQL databases, or other relational databases

  • Experience converting Figma Material Design concepts into Angular-based UI

  • Experience developing applications in highly regulated, public sector, or mission-critical environments

  • Experience with application security best practices

  • Relevant technical certifications

Ideal Candidate Profile

The ideal candidate is a senior-level hands-on developer who can step into an Agile team and contribute quickly across the full stack. They should be comfortable building modern Java web applications, supporting APIs and integrations, and working on both new development and maintenance of complex enterprise systems.

                    

What Makes HTC A Great Place To Build Your Future

HTC Global Services wants you to join our team. Come build new things with us and advance your career. At HTC Global, you’ll collaborate with experts, work alongside clients, and be part of high-performing teams driving success together. You’ll have long-term opportunities to grow your career and develop skills in the latest emerging technologies.

At HTC Global Services, our employees have access to a comprehensive benefits package. Benefits can include Group Health (Medical, Dental, and Vision), Paid Time Off, Paid Holidays, 401(k) matching, Group Life and Disability insurance, Professional Development opportunities, Wellness programs, and a variety of other perks.

Our success as a company is built on inclusion and diversity. HTC Global Services is committed to providing a workplace free from discrimination and harassment, where every employee is treated with dignity and respect. We celebrate differences and believe that diverse cultures, perspectives, and skills drive innovation and success. HTC is an Equal Opportunity Employer and a proud National Minority Supplier. We seek to empower each individual, fostering an environment where everyone feels valued, included, and respected.

#LI-Hybrid #LI- 

About the Company

H

HTC Global Services Inc

INDUSTRY
Computer/IT Services